Pick a Theme & have a Vision

My daughter wanted rainbows so it was a pretty easy theme to have. I wanted to add a Christmas touch being a December birthday and from there the idea was born. I immediately scour Pinterest and Instagram saving ideas and creating mood boards to nail down specific colors, ideas and elements I want to incorporate. Then I can start shopping! I plan WAY ahead, picking things up over a couple of months, so that I don't have to get everything all at once. Having a little mood board makes shopping so much easier, I do a lot of custom work with small shops and if I have something to send to them, they can get inside my head a little bit.

Stay in Season & Use what you have

You do not need to buy brand new decorations or get things that are not practical for every party. I like to mix in what I have or buy things I know I will use! For example, I bought colorful rainbow wrapping paper to use as a backdrop for the cake table.  This will be what I wrap presents with this Christmas. I also used this opportunity to start my bottle brush tree collection, something I will get out year after year. I loved incorporating some of my Christmas things like garlands and Santa mugs, and boy was I happy that I own 10 of the same style bowl. I also love incorporating a seasonal activity! Last year we made snow globes and this year we decorated gingerbread houses, the perfect way to get the kids in the spirit!

Prep in advance & Take Photos

The last few parties I have thrown have been at home and it has been SO much easier and less stressful! I start the party prep a week in advance, setting things up and moving them around until it's perfect! Of course, being a blogger capturing the moment is on the top of my list! If you have it in your budget to hire a photographer, DO IT. The parties when I am not worried about capturing every detail have been so much more fun and relaxing for me, and those keepsakes last forever. For this party I shot everything myself. I made sure to get the birthday girl ready in advance, and everything set up so when the guests arrived they could dive into the fun and I wasn't distracted!

Follow through with the theme

DETAIL, DETAIL, DETAIL. This will set your party off, think about everything you are doing and make sure it relates to the theme and the color scheme. If there was an opportunity to create a rainbow, I did it! Even the cheese board I made for the adults was in rainbow order and it was a HUGE hit!

Shop Small

Shopping small is one of my favorite things to do, but when it comes to throwing a party I love it even more. Small shop owners typically want to work with you and are more likely to create something custom that will match your vision perfectly. PLUS, supporting a small business in this day and age is so important, and when you can show them a finished party, they are already invested, and enjoy the finished product just as much as you!
